One thing to look for is the turn radius of the wheel. Most of the more expensive models don't have this problem, but look for a radius of 900-1080 degrees. Anything under 800 degrees is really twitchy, unrealistic, and annoying to play with. ***edit unless you like drifting in which case 720 is optimal.

Also, metal pedals are the way to go.

Shifters can be fun, though most packages sell them seperatly. I like the the action of shift paddles on the back of the wheel instead of a knob, it makes the games easier, but the knob makes it all just feel right...which is kind of the point.
